Why Chinese Restaurants Are Perfect for Large Groups
When you're planning a meal for a big group, it’s important to think about a few key things: variety, sharing, and the overall experience. Chinese restaurants shine in all of these areas. One of the main reasons Chinese food works so well for large groups is the family-style dining culture. Rather than individual plates, dishes are often served to share, which makes for a communal dining experience that fosters conversation and connection. Plus, the sheer variety of dishes means there’s something for everyone, from vegetarians to meat-lovers and spice aficionados.
Another huge advantage is the ability to customize your order. Many Chinese restaurants allow you to request modifications to their dishes, ensuring that your group’s dietary preferences are met. Whether it’s a special request for spice levels or a need for gluten-free options, Chinese restaurants are generally very accommodating. 1. Din Tai Fung – Multiple Locations
Din Tai Fung is a name that comes up frequently when people talk about great Chinese restaurants for large groups. Known for their famous soup dumplings (xiao long bao), this restaurant is a hit among both locals and tourists. The sleek, modern atmosphere makes it a great choice for both casual gatherings and more formal celebrations. With multiple locations across the U.S., Din Tai Fung’s menu offers a variety of small dishes like dumplings, noodles, and vegetables that are perfect for sharing. The staff at Din Tai Fung is skilled at handling large parties, and the restaurant even offers private rooms for those who need extra space.
2. Hakkasan – Las Vegas, New York, Miami
For those looking for a more upscale Chinese dining experience, Hakkasan is the perfect spot. Known for its elegant ambiance and top-tier service, Hakkasan specializes in modern Cantonese cuisine, offering both traditional dishes and innovative twists. Whether you’re planning a celebratory dinner or a corporate event, the spacious private dining rooms at Hakkasan can accommodate large groups with ease. Their sharing platters are perfect for big groups, offering a range of dishes from their signature roasted silver cod to their crispy duck salad.
3. Xi’an Famous Foods – New York, Los Angeles
For a more casual yet incredibly flavorful option, Xi’an Famous Foods is an excellent choice for large groups. Known for its bold, spicy flavors and hand-pulled noodles, Xi’an Famous Foods offers a unique dining experience. The restaurant’s focus on the cuisine of Xi’an, a city in central China, means that their menu features hearty, aromatic dishes that are perfect for sharing. With locations in New York and Los Angeles, this spot is great for informal gatherings or those who want to try something a little different than typical Chinese fare.

5. Jing Fong – New York City
If you’re planning a large gathering in New York City, Jing Fong is an institution worth visiting. Known for its expansive dining hall and excellent dim sum offerings, Jing Fong is the place to go if you have a big group that’s craving variety. Their carts of dim sum roll by every few minutes, giving diners the chance to try a little bit of everything. This makes it the perfect place for people who want to experience a wide range of flavors and textures, all while enjoying the bustling, lively atmosphere of a classic Chinatown restaurant.
What to Consider When Choosing a Chinese Restaurant for Large Groups
Choosing the right Chinese restaurant for a large group isn’t just about the food. There are a few factors you should consider to ensure that everyone has a great experience:
1. Size of the Space
When you’re organizing a dinner for a large group, it’s essential to check if the restaurant has enough space to accommodate everyone comfortably. Some restaurants offer private dining rooms or large tables that can be reserved in advance. It’s always a good idea to call ahead and make a reservation for a large group to ensure there’s enough seating. I’ve learned the hard way that showing up without a reservation for a big party can lead to long wait times.
2. Menu Variety
One of the great things about Chinese food is its versatility. From sweet and sour chicken to spicy kung pao shrimp, the variety of dishes ensures that even the pickiest eaters can find something they enjoy. Be sure to choose a restaurant that offers a broad range of dishes, including vegetarian and gluten-free options if necessary. It’s a good idea to ask the restaurant staff for recommendations based on your group’s preferences to make sure everyone will be satisfied.
3. Service and Atmosphere
Good service is especially important when dining with a large group. I’ve been to a few restaurants where the service couldn’t keep up with the demands of a big table, which can lead to delays and frustration. Look for restaurants that have a reputation for good service, where the staff is attentive and ready to handle large groups. The atmosphere also plays a role in the overall experience. Some restaurants offer a more casual, relaxed vibe, while others provide a formal, elegant setting. Choose a place that matches the vibe you want for your gathering.
